Output 59178878b6eb4da94568675c1fc6129eec199b4f9fc16c84df092adf184ac549:1

value
45741956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bab6de25d399e50f3c72049013d24d84a8a4a16 OP_EQUAL
address
MTvfaZ2ziZG1DW8KV14UcJKp3kXyRjwNcz
transaction
59178878b6eb4da94568675c1fc6129eec199b4f9fc16c84df092adf184ac549
spent
true